Output b90ef440b189d82de706014e0c579c121826e1b4938786ba2a997020f41ee673:1

value
19865
script pubkey
OP_0 OP_PUSHBYTES_20 cf1bb87d64a5daabc4cc7f4bbbea0a8afe94270e
address
bc1qeudmslty5hd2h3xv0a9mh6s23tlfgfcw3htzhn
transaction
b90ef440b189d82de706014e0c579c121826e1b4938786ba2a997020f41ee673
confirmations
347731
spent
true